JThermodynamicsCloud: Cloud-based tool for temperature dependent thermodynamic calculations using group additivity rules and data management
JThermodynamicsCloud, as its predecessors JThermodynamics, JTherGas and TherGas, use a dataset of fundamental data, such as Benson rules, the HBI method, symmetry corrections, steric corrections, ring strain and nearest neighbor interactions, to calculate the temperature dependent thermodynamics fro...
